Job description

FBT Gibbons LLPis a national law firm focused on serving companies operating and investing in the middle market. With nearly 1,500 employees across 26 offices, we support clients ranging from large multinationals to mid-sized businesses and growth-oriented startups across the United States. Our teams collaborate across departments and geographies to deliver excellent service to our clients, colleagues, and the communities we serve.

At FBT Gibbons, diversity enriches our vibrant culture and empowers our teams to achieve more together. We welcome talented professionals who bring valuable skills, a collaborative mindset, and a shared commitment to helping our firm and clients thrive. Here, you’ll make meaningful contributions, collaborate with exceptional colleagues, and build a career that grows with your skills and ambitions.

We are currently seeking a Systems Engineer to support the deployment, maintenance, and performance of the firm’s software applications serving attorneys and business professionals.

The ideal candidate is a collaborative and solutions-oriented technology professional with strong application support experience, sound troubleshooting skills, and the ability to support business-critical systems in a fast-paced professional services environment.

This position can be based in Newark, NJ.

Key Responsibilities:
  • Install, configure, deploy, monitor, and maintain on-premises and cloud-based software applications in collaboration with Application, Network, and Security teams.
  • Liaise with vendors and other IT personnel to resolve issues and escape matters to IT leadership when required.
  • Monitor and respond to tickets assigned through the ticketing system.
  • Package, test, and deploy line-of-business and legal applications, including document management, time-and-billing, and productivity tools.
  • Manage the application lifecycle, including patching and version upgrades.
  • Provide third-level application support for escalated tickets requiring specialized expertise, security rights or vendor support.
  • Assist with maintaining standard images deployed to firm computers.
  • Maintain application documentation, including configuration standards, support procedures, and troubleshooting guides.
  • Monitor application performance, availability, and reliability, and recommend improvements to support business needs.
  • Support integrations between firm applications, Microsoft 365, document management systems, and other business platforms.
  • Develop and maintain scripts or automation tools to streamline application deployment, configuration, maintenance, and reporting.
  • Provide technical guidance and knowledge transfer to IT support teams regarding application functionality, known issues, and support procedures.
  • Support change management processes by documenting proposed changes, testing results, implementation steps, and rollback plans.
Job Requirements:
  • Bachelor’s degree required.
  • Minimum of 3 years of experience with software systems implementation, upgrades, maintenance, and support, including third-level application support in a professional services environment.
  • Experience with software management, distribution and endpoint configuration using Microsoft Configuration Manager, Intune, Group Policy, and related configuration and compliance policies.
  • Experience administering Microsoft technologies, including Active Directory, Entra ID, Microsoft 365, SharePoint, Exchange Online, Windows 11 Desktop, Windows Server, SQL Server, and Azure Virtual Desktop.
  • Experience with PowerShell scripting and application deployment, configuration, troubleshooting patching, and lifecycle management.
  • Proficiency with legal and business applications, including NetDocuments or similar document management system, CRM, and productivity tools in a law firm or professional services environment.
  • Experience documenting and maintaining standard configurations for laptops and desktops with Windows 11, reviewing new hardware releases and recommending/managing all upgrades.
  • Strong analytical, troubleshooting and problem-solving skills, with the ability to develop practical solutions to meet business needs.
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ities, develop project plans, meet deadlines, and adapt to changing project requirements in a fast-paced business environment.
  • Self-motivated and able to work independently, take initiative, learn new technologies, and identify opportunities to improve systems, processes, and support.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to work effectively as a member of the Applications Team and collaborate with IT colleagues, vendors, and internal users.
  • Strong customer service orientation, with the ability to provide responsive, professional support to internal customers in a legal environment.
